MAJCHRZAK v. HARRY'S HARBOUR PLACE GRILLE, INC.


28 A.D.3d 1109 (2006)

814 N.Y.S.2d 424

IRENE A. MAJCHRZAK, Respondent, v. HARRY'S HARBOUR PLACE GRILLE, INC., et al., Appellants.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Fourth Department.

April 28, 2006.


It is hereby ordered that the order so appealed from be and the same hereby is unanimously reversed on the law without costs, the motion is granted and the complaint is dismissed.

Memorandum:
